We have a new anime on the way! Kadokawa has announced that the light novel Ishura by authors Keiso and Kureta will be adapted into an anime. According to the official website, a trailer for the animation has been revealed.

Synopsis:

The Demon King, who terrorized the world for twenty-five years, has been assassinated. However, the Hero who killed him never came forward. Therefore, to decide on the “True Hero” who will be recognized by all as the strongest, sixteen “Asuras,” masters of extraordinary abilities, are gathered in the great kingdom of Capital Yellow! “Insta-Kill Blade,” “Almighty Magic,” “Absolute Defense”… The ultimate battle for the title of strongest in another world begins now!

The Ishura began serialization in Shōsetsuka ni Narō e Kakuyomu in September 2019, and its 7th volume will be released on February 17, 2023.

Furthermore, a manga adaptation by Meguri began in March 2021.
